Bib Gourmand recipient TWO (1132 W. Chicago Ave.; 113two.com) has at least two things going for it.
One is its extremely telegenic staff, almost giving the impression that one has to be a model in order to be hired. Our server, Oscar, was as friendly as he was handsome, and the few others (male and female—including Oscar’s brother) who were there wore smiles on their lovely visages. Then, there’s General Manager Yamandu Perez, a Chilean-turned-Uruguayan who exerted a certain smugness (saying at one point that he probably gets away with saying things because he smiles so much) who was charming, nonetheless.
Then, there’s the food (with Perez saying that everything—including cheeses and sausages—is made in house). There are some combinations that may seem like they wouldn’t work, but they do.
For example, there’s a dish with asparagus, homemade brioche, maitake, poached duck egg and wild onion vinaigrette: It was wonderful. Then there’s ricotta cavatelli, which comes with English peas, homemade sausage, red-pepper harissa and honey-roasted almonds.
However, there are also more traditional items that impress, like gulf prawns with chili vinaigrette; and the double cheeseburger, served with mile-high fries in a formation that seemed to resemble a game of Jenga.
My dining partner and I agreed that dinner did not live up to the rest of the meal, unfortunately. The half-baked blondie (with raspberry sorbet, oranges and salted caramel) didn’t quite work—but TWO has some intriguing alternatives, including a goat cheese-and-ricotta cheesecake as well as puppy chow.
Regarding drinks, you must try Gleaming the Cube, consisting of Langley’s, sparkling wine, fresh lemon juice, green-tea simple—and a hibiscus tea and Radler ice cube. As the cube melts, it transforms the taste of the drink.
